It assume you are using the communicator plugin. There are several threads about that, but since I don't use it, I will leave it to others or what has been written already. The communicator places a .gpx file in the Garmin/gpx folder of your unit. You can do the same thing by saving the gpx file (either from an individual cache through the gpx button on a page or a pocket query) and copying it over to that folder on your gpsr or its sd card. You could also use third party cache managers that would do the same thing.
